Overview
The DN8522S-A is 1.7 GHz prescaler IC for CATV.
It is made up of ECL flip-flop circuit which can be
switched to the dividing ratios of 64, 128 or 256.
s
Features
Power dissipation: 5 V, 26 mA
To be switched to the dividing ratios of 64, 128 and 256
ECL-level output
s
Applications
Television, VCR

Pin No.
Description
1
Input pin
2
Supply voltage pin
3
Dividing ratio select pin: M1
4
Output pin
5
GND pin
6
Dividing ratio select pin: M2
7
N.C.
8
Bias (Ref.) pin
